Authorization for special classes or individual instruction for children in institutions.

Special classes or individual instruction provided for pretubercular, tubercular, convalescent or other eligible children with orthopedic impairment or other health impairments in hospitals, sanatoriums and preventoriums may be maintained by a school district in such institutions within or without the boundaries of such district, and the attendance of pupils therein shall be credited to the district providing such instruction. School districts and such institutions shall enter into written agreements which describe the financial and service responsibilities of each in accordance with state and federal regulations.

Added by Laws 1971, c. 281, § 13-104, eff. July 2, 1971. Amended by Laws 1993, c. 116, § 4, eff. July 1, 1993.
